:root{--docoply-primary:#0b5fff;--docoply-ink:#0a0a0a;--docoply-muted:#667085;--docoply-bg:#f7f9fc;--docoply-border:#e5e7eb;--radius:14px}.docoply-sds{max-width:980px;margin:16px auto;font-family:system-ui,-apple-system,Segoe UI,Roboto,Arial;color:var(--docoply-ink)}.docoply-sds .sds-form{background:#fff;border:1px solid var(--docoply-border);border-radius:var(--radius);padding:16px}.sds-two{display:grid;grid-template-columns:1fr 1fr;gap:16px;margin-bottom:12px}@media (max-width:720px){.sds-two{grid-template-columns:1fr}}.sds-form label{display:block;font-size:12px;color:var(--docoply-muted);margin:10px 0 6px}.sds-form input[type=text],.sds-form input[type=date],.sds-form input[type=email]{width:100%;padding:10px;border:1px solid var(--docoply-border);border-radius:10px;font-size:14px}.drop{border:2px dashed var(--docoply-border);border-radius:12px;padding:18px;background:var(--docoply-bg)}.drop:hover{border-color:var(--docoply-primary)}.sds-opt{display:flex;flex-direction:column;justify-content:flex-end}.sds-progress{height:8px;background:#eef2ff;border-radius:999px;overflow:hidden;margin-top:8px;border:1px solid var(--docoply-border)}.sds-progress .bar{height:8px;width:0%;background:var(--docoply-primary);transition:width .25s ease}.sds-btn{margin-top:12px;padding:12px 16px;border-radius:999px;border:1px solid var(--docoply-primary);background:var(--docoply-primary);color:#fff;cursor:pointer;font-weight:600}.sds-btn:disabled{opacity:.6;cursor:not-allowed}.sds-result{margin-top:16px}.sds-card{border:1px solid var(--docoply-border);background:#fff;border-radius:var(--radius);padding:20px}.sds-card .head{display:flex;align-items:center;justify-content:space-between}.sds-badge{background:#eef2ff;color:var(--docoply-primary);padding:2px 10px;border-radius:999px;font-size:12px;border:1px solid #dfe3ff}.sds-kpis{display:grid;grid-template-columns:repeat(3,1fr);gap:8px;margin:10px 0}.sds-actions{display:flex;flex-wrap:wrap;gap:8px;margin-top:10px}.sds-actions a,.sds-actions button{padding:10px 12px;border-radius:10px;border:1px solid var(--docoply-border);background:#fff;cursor:pointer;text-decoration:none;color:var(--docoply-ink)}.sds-actions a.primary,.sds-actions button.primary{background:var(--docoply-primary);color:#fff;border-color:var(--docoply-primary)}.small{color:var(--docoply-muted);font-size:12px}.sds-paywall{border:1px dashed var(--docoply-border);background:var(--docoply-bg);border-radius:12px;padding:12px;margin-top:12px}.ui-datepicker{background:#fff;border:1px solid #ddd;padding:10px;border-radius:10px;box-shadow:0 10px 30px rgb(0 0 0 / .08);z-index:99999!important}.ui-datepicker-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:8px}.ui-datepicker-title{font-weight:600}.ui-datepicker-prev,.ui-datepicker-next{cursor:pointer;padding:2px 8px;border-radius:8px;border:1px solid #eee}.ui-datepicker table{width:100%;border-collapse:collapse}.ui-datepicker th{font-size:12px;color:#666;padding:4px 0}.ui-datepicker td{text-align:center;padding:2px}.ui-datepicker td a{display:block;padding:6px 0;border-radius:8px;text-decoration:none}.ui-datepicker td a:hover{background:#f3f6ff}.ui-datepicker .ui-state-active{background:#235DE6;color:#fff}